TWiki> LCG Web>LCGGridDeployment>SIMPLEGridProject (revision 1)EditAttachPDF

Introduction

The WLCG unites resources from over 169 sites spread across the world and the number is expected to grow in the coming years. However, setting up and configuring new sites to support WLCG workloads is still no straightforward task and often requires significant assistance from WLCG experts. A survey presented in CHEP 2016 revealed a strong wish among site admins for reduction of overheads through the use of prefab Docker containers or OpenStack VM images, along with the adoption of popular tools like Puppet for configuration. In 2017, the Lightweight Sites project a.k.a. the SIMPLE Grid Project was initiated to construct shared community repositories providing such building blocks. The SIMPLE Grid project is an acronym for Solution for Installation, Management and Provisioning of Lightweight Elements on the Grid (Worldwide LHC Computing Grid). It comprises of a modular and extensible core system that abstracts low-level details through a YAML based site-wide configuration file which is used to configure all distributed components through a single command. To accommodate the diverse scenarios at different sites, the project will enable site admins to cherry pick their background technologies and methodologies for orchestration (Puppet, Ansible, ...), clustering (Docker Swarm, Kubernetes, ...) and networking (dedicated networks, custom overlay networks or a combination of both).

Project Structure

The WLCG is a very diverse ecosystem. There are various flavors of Compute Elements(CreamCE, ARC, CondorCE), Batch systems( Torque/pbs, Slurm, Condor), Middleware packages et.al that can be used to set up a grid site. Moreover, Site Admins have their own preferences for tools they wish to use to configure and maintain their infrastructure (Puppet, Ansible, YAIM). in terms of available Grid Components and Infrastructure management tools

The Community

The SIMPLE Grid is an open source and community driven effort!

For Site Admins/Potential Users

For Developers

For Community

-- MayankSharma - 2018-07-02

Edit | Attach | Watch | Print version | History: r5 | r4 < r3 < r2 < r1 | Backlinks | Raw View | Raw edit | More topic actions...
Topic revision: r1 - 2018-07-02 - MayankSharma
 
    • Cern Search Icon Cern Search
    • TWiki Search Icon TWiki Search
    • Google Search Icon Google Search

    LCG All webs login

This site is powered by the TWiki collaboration platform Powered by PerlCopyright & 2008-2021 by the contributing authors. All material on this collaboration platform is the property of the contributing authors.
or Ideas, requests, problems regarding TWiki? use Discourse or Send feedback